android题库软件项目源码-Android题库源码

界域职考网xinlishi.cc 关于 Android 题库软件项目源码的深入解析与开发指南

1. Android 题库软件项目源码综合

a ndroid题库软件项目源码

在当前的移动互联网生态中,教育行业凭借其庞大的用户基数和精准的数据需求,正成为技术开发的重要突破口。Android 题库软件项目作为连接内容与终端设备的桥梁,其核心在于构建高效、精准的检索机制与稳定的交互体验。界域职考网xinlishi.cc 深耕该领域十余年,积累了大量成熟的源码案例,其价值不仅在于代码本身,更在于对业务逻辑的深刻理解。这套源码通常采用模块化架构,涵盖了题库管理、智能检索算法、用户权限控制、数据地图可视化等关键模块。从底层数据库设计到上层 UI 渲染,每一个环节都经过严密的逻辑推演,确保系统在处理海量题库数据时依然流畅稳定。无论是针对高校统一考试还是职业技能等级认证,这类源码都能通过二次开发快速适配,成为构建百万级题库资源的坚实基石。其技术栈多基于主流 Java 或 Kotlin,结合了后端微服务架构,实现了高并发下的数据一致性保障,为教育信息化提供了高性价比的解决方案。

2. 如何将成熟的 Android 题库源码转化为高效开发的起点

要成功构建一个标准化的 Android 题库软件,首先需要明确核心痛点。在开发初期,项目团队应重点评估题库数据的规模与更新频率。若题库数据量达到十万级以上,则必须引入分库分表与异步缓存机制,避免主数据库拥堵。同时,需精心设计重排算法,确保在算法更新时能无缝切换,保障考试日零卡顿。对于界域职考网xinlishi.cc 提供的源码,开发者应重点处理其中的用户认证模块与数据权限管理,确保不同用户层级(如监考员、考生、系统管理员)的操作权限严格隔离,杜绝数据泄露风险。此外,还需对代码进行全面的静态扫描,修复已知的安全漏洞,并优化代码注释以支持后续团队的维护。通过这套源码,开发者可以将重心从底层框架搭建转移到业务逻辑的优化与个性化功能的拓展上,从而提升整体开发效率。

3. 技术选型与架构设计的核心考量因素

在技术选型阶段,开发者需权衡开发成本、维护难度与业务扩展性。界域职考网xinlishi.cc 源码中通常预置了成熟的 Android 引擎与适配方案,开发者可在此基础上直接调用。若追求极致性能,建议引入 Jetpack 组件库来加强数据持久化与状态管理。在架构设计上,推荐采用 MVC 或 MVVM 模式,将 UI 层、业务逻辑层与数据层彻底解耦,确保代码的可测试性与可复用性。特别是在处理图片与视频资源加载时,务必使用异步加载策略,防止界面卡顿。同时,需重点关注权限申请流程的合规性,严格按照应用中心规范申请所需权限,以保障应用的稳定性。通过科学的架构设计,可以有效降低系统复杂度,为未来的功能迭代预留充足空间。

4. 企业级题库系统的功能模块拆解与实现策略

一个完整的 Android 题库系统通常包含四大核心模块。首先是题库管理模块,这是系统的骨架,需支持分类、层级与标签的多维度过滤。结合界域职考网xinlishi.cc 源码,开发者应实现灵活的标签继承机制,支持标签树状的无限层级展示。其次是智能检索模块,这里集成了匹配、同义词识别及语义理解算法,需根据具体业务场景定制重排策略,提升搜题准确率。再次是用户中心模块,涵盖注册、登录、考试记录查询等功能,需严格校验输入数据,确保信息录入的准确性。最后是数据统计与分析模块,利用埋点技术收集用户行为数据,为题库优化提供数据支撑。实现这些模块时,应注重代码规范与日志记录,确保系统可追溯与可审计。通过模块化拆解,开发者可以将大型项目拆解为独立可运行的单元,降低耦合度,大幅提升开发效率。

5. 项目落地与持续优化的实战建议

a ndroid题库软件项目源码

项目落地不仅是代码的编写,更是业务思维的落地。在开发过程中,务必预留足够的测试阶段,覆盖正常、异常及边界场景,确保系统在各种极端情况下的稳定性。定期引入自动化测试工具,对核心业务流程进行持续验证,及时修复潜在缺陷。同时,保持与业务部门的紧密沟通,快速响应需求变更。对于界域职考网xinlishi.cc 源码中的开源组件,需进行深度分析,理解其设计意图,避免盲目依赖。只有在充分理解源码逻辑的前提下,才能发挥其最大效能。最终,一个优秀的题库项目应像界域职考网xinlishi.cc 所倡导的那样,不仅具备强大的技术实力,更拥有清晰的商业模式与可持续的运营策略,为教育市场的数字化转型贡献坚实力量。

文章版权声明:除非注明,否则均为 静秋号项目 原创文章,转载或复制请以超链接形式并注明出处。